In recent years, advancements in artificial intelligence (AI) have revolutionized various industries, including education. AI technologies are being increasingly integrated into university settings in the USA to enhance the learning experience and equip students with essential work skills. This blog post explores the impact of sentiments AI on work skills development at universities in the USA. 1. Personalized Learning Sentiments AI technology enables universities to create personalized learning experiences for students. By analyzing student data and interactions, AI can identify individual learning styles, preferences, and areas of improvement. This personalized approach helps students enhance their work skills by focusing on areas where they need the most support. 2. Skill Assessment and Feedback AI-powered tools can assess students' skill levels in real-time and provide immediate feedback. This instant feedback loop allows students to track their progress, identify strengths and weaknesses, and make necessary improvements. By receiving targeted feedback, students can develop essential work skills such as critical thinking, problem-solving, and collaboration. 3. Adaptive Curriculum Design AI algorithms can analyze large datasets to identify trends in the job market and industry requirements. Universities can use this data to create adaptive curriculum designs that align with the evolving needs of the workforce. By offering courses that are tailored to current industry demands, students can develop relevant work skills that increase their employability. 4. Virtual Simulations and Experiential Learning AI technologies enable universities to create virtual simulations and experiential learning opportunities for students. Through virtual reality (VR) and augmented reality (AR) experiences, students can practice real-world scenarios, hone their decision-making skills, and develop hands-on experience in a safe environment. These immersive learning experiences help students transition smoothly from academia to the workforce. 5. Career Guidance and Mentorship Sentiments AI can provide personalized career guidance and mentorship to students based on their interests, skills, and aspirations. By analyzing student profiles and career objectives, AI systems can recommend relevant internships, job opportunities, and networking events. This tailored guidance empowers students to make informed decisions about their career paths and acquire the necessary skills to succeed in their chosen professions. In conclusion, sentiments AI plays a crucial role in enhancing work skills development at universities in the USA. By leveraging AI technologies for personalized learning, skill assessment, adaptive curriculum design, virtual simulations, and career guidance, universities can empower students to acquire the work skills needed to thrive in today's dynamic job market. As AI continues to evolve, its impact on education and skills development is poised to grow, shaping the future of work and learning in the USA.
